Transaction e5f5a28bd53f80a42651223df55cf57078ac4ebf3e7b143fc3c02f9c5be2e3f9
1 Input
1 Output
-
e5f5a28bd53f80a42651223df55cf57078ac4ebf3e7b143fc3c02f9c5be2e3f9:0
- value
- 178690894
- script pubkey
- OP_0 OP_PUSHBYTES_20 3b03dcec7182daa47c364635dfa78e6e63d2744e
- address
- bc1q8vpaemr3std2glpkgc6alfuwde3ayazwt2fxxh